Multiple deaths in anti-government protests in Congo-Kinshasa
‘The Democratic Republic of Congo has prohibited all anti-government protests following the latest bout of violence that resulted in multiple deaths in the capital.
The opposition says more than 50 people lost their lives in the violence, but the government has put the death toll at 17.
The fighting broke out in Kinshasa on Monday as thousands of opposition party supporters marched against DR Congo’s President Joseph Kabila and his bid to extend his term.’
